David F. Spangler, former Clarksville resident, who lived here at 227 Pine Bluff St., died at home Sunday at 5:30 a.m.

Services were set Monday at 4:30 p.m. at Fry & Gibbs chapel. Dr. Ronald Price of First Baptist Church officiating and Fry & Gibbs Funeral Home making burial in Evergreen Cemetery.

Mr. Spangler was born in Arkansas, July 11, 1882, son of Mr. and Mrs. James Spangler, and came to Texas in childhood. He married Miss Susie Vaughn in Clarksville in 1903, her death occurring in 1919. On July 12, 1925 he married Miss Ora E. Gamble, and they moved to Paris in 1952, when he retired as a drayman. He was a Baptist.

Besides his wife, survivors are these children: Mrs. J. R. Daniel and Mrs. J. M. Mullendore, Dallas; Mrs. Helen Hart, Houston; Mrs. Marvin Bennett, Denver, Colo.; Mrs. B. R. Landers, Paris; and David Spangler, Temple; 15 granchildren, including these whom the Spanglers reared; Larry Dean Spangler, Jerry Wayne Spangler and Glenda Sue Spangler; one great-great-granchild; a sister, Mrs. Annie Mays, Pickton, and a brother, John Spangler, Idabel, Okla.

THE PARIS NEWS, August 28, 1961
